Hi there,
I'am an Irish lady living in France. I am looking for someone to help me refurbish my garden furniture (8 chairs, a table and two sun loungers) . I have a dog and 3 cats. I am looking for someone who likes animals and enjoys the country-side. I live in a hamlet 2kms from the village. Large bedroom with double bed and en-suite bathroom. Of course all meals are supplied.
Please contact me if you are interested.

What else ...
I live in a small hamlet (little village without any commodities) 3 km's from La Roche Posay (a spa town with loads to do and 15 minutes from Angles-sur-Anglin, one of the nicest villages in France). Golf, tennis, fishing, canoeing, rock climbing all nearby. Poitiers is a 45 minutes drive from here and the Chateaux's of the Loire Valley are within an hours and a half drive.
A car is essential, or a bike, as there is no public transport!!!
